What is Hokage Adopted Son APK?
Hokage Adopted Son is a mobile role-playing game built around ninja combat, story-driven missions, and character growth. It draws inspiration from the Naruto universe while presenting an original perspective through the life of the Hokage’s adopted child. Designed for Android devices, it mixes action mechanics with RPG-style progression in a way that keeps players engaged.
The main idea behind this game is simple: you play as the child raised by the Hokage, taking on missions, training, and proving your strength in a competitive ninja world. The story focuses on bonds, ambition, and the challenges of rising from humble beginnings under the shadow of a powerful guardian.
Gameplay centers on real-time combat where swipes and taps trigger ninja moves and combos. Players can use a mix of jutsu abilities, weapons, and summons. This system rewards both quick reflexes and strategic planning, since battles grow harder as enemies become more skilled. Alongside combat, there’s character development through leveling, skill upgrades, and equipment customization.
The game also offers freedom to roam different areas like forests, villages, and hidden paths. This exploration element adds variety beyond fighting, as side quests, hidden rewards, and character interactions deepen the sense of immersion. Multiplayer options, including PvP battles and guild participation, expand the experience further by letting players test their skills against real opponents.
Strengths of the game include its vivid anime-style visuals, smooth animations, and a wide set of abilities that make character building rewarding. It also provides a balance between free play and optional in-app purchases, so casual players can progress without spending money, though faster advancement is possible for paying users.
On the downside, the game does rely on a gacha system for some items and characters, which can feel repetitive for those who dislike random rewards. Some may also find the pacing slow if they avoid microtransactions. Still, for those who enjoy steady growth and long-term progression, these aspects may add to the challenge.
Hokage Adopted Son works best for anime fans, especially Naruto enthusiasts, and for anyone who enjoys RPGs with a mix of action, storytelling, and strategy. It’s a good fit for players looking for an engaging mobile game that combines character depth with an energetic battle system.
